RN to BSN programs exist to provide registered nurses with an associate degree or diploma in nursing who seek BSN education as their next step. The bridge programs help nurses improve their clinical expertise together with leadership abilities through enhanced knowledge of healthcare systems. The increasing demand of Florida’s elderly population and population growth requires BSN-prepared nurses to serve an essential function.

Are Online RN to BSN Programs Available in Florida

The state of Florida delivers multiple flexible RN to BSN programs which serve working nurses in various ways. Online programs are widely available to students who want to take their courses from any location at any time. The program structure features interactive content with discussion boards and deadline assignments which help students stay on track without requiring classroom attendance. Various educational institutions provide hybrid programs which combine online study with scheduled face-to-face meetings. Multiple educational institutions run evening and weekend classes that cater to nurses who want classroom learning with flexible timing. All RN to BSN programs in Florida follow strict academic standards and require students to complete a community-based practicum.

Admission Requirements

Active RN License 
 Current, unencumbered RN license in the state of practice
Associate Degree or Diploma in Nursing 
 Graduation from an accredited nursing program (ACEN or NLNAC)
Official Transcripts 
 From all previously attended colleges or universities
Minimum GPA 
 Typically 2.5 to 3.0 cumulative GPA
Completed Prerequisites 
 Courses such as English Composition, Anatomy, Physiology, Microbiology, Statistics, Psychology or Sociology, and Nutrition
Background Check and Immunizations 
 Required for practicum or community health experiences

Certification and Licensing

Certifying BoardFlorida Board of Nursing (FBON)
CertificationGraduation from an FBON‑approved BSN program, NCLEX‑RN pass, and fingerprint‑based background screening
License Renewal PeriodBiennial renewal on the last day of your birth month every two years
Continuing Education24 contact hours per renewal cycle, including 2 hours medical error prevention, 2 hours Florida laws and rules, 2 hours impairment recognition, 2 hours human trafficking, 1 hour HIV/AIDS, plus 2 hours domestic violence every third cycle
License Application Fee$110 application/licensure fee to FBON and $200 NCLEX registration, Live Scan fingerprint fee varies (~ $80)
Clinical HoursVerification of all required didactic coursework and clinical practicum via official transcripts
Application Processing TimeApproximately 4–6 weeks for complete applications, temporary permit issued within 5–7 business days of approval
License by Endorsement$110 endorsement application/licensure fee, submit verification of active RN license, approved transcripts, proof of continuing competency, and fingerprints

Salary and Job Outlook

The average yearly compensation for registered nurses working in Florida reaches about $82,000 while their pay levels differ according to location, professional experience, and field specialization. Nurses who complete their BSN degree tend to receive higher salary payments especially when working in leadership positions or specialized units. Healthcare organizations including hospitals and healthcare systems base their payment systems on an educational hierarchy to reward nurses who hold advanced degrees. The salaries for nurses tend to be higher in urban regions including Miami, Tampa and Orlando because these areas face increased demand and higher living expenses. The nursing profession in Florida maintains a promising outlook because the employment demand will increase until 2032. The rising population numbers together with rising healthcare requirements drive this demand for nurses.

Advancement Pathways

BSN holders in Florida have numerous career advancement opportunities available to them. BSN graduates become qualified to take leadership positions such as charge nurse, nurse manager and clinical coordinator. The BSN program prepares students to continue their education in graduate studies at the MSN and DNP level for nurse practitioner, nurse anesthetist, and nursing education careers. The BSN preparation allows nurses to take certification exams for critical care, oncology and public health specialties which boost their professional credentials. Healthcare systems across the board require BSN degrees for employee advancement opportunities and clinical ladder program entry. The combination of research education and community health knowledge with leadership training enables nurses to support policy creation and quality enhancement projects. Nurses holding a BSN degree tend to join interdisciplinary teams and participate in organizational decision-making processes. The BSN degree enables nurses in Florida to advance their influence on patient care while achieving long-term career objectives in the state’s active healthcare sector.
